軟件測試主要工作有哪些 自學(xué)軟件測試多久后能找到一份工作?
自學(xué)軟件測試多久后能找到一份工作?這并不代表學(xué)久了就能找到工作。學(xué)習(xí)時(shí)間因人而異。當(dāng)然,有些人的學(xué)習(xí)效果也不會差。相反,學(xué)習(xí)拖延的效果也好不到哪里去。最重要的是,你需要明白,出去面試找工作,需要掌握企
自學(xué)軟件測試多久后能找到一份工作?
這并不代表學(xué)久了就能找到工作。學(xué)習(xí)時(shí)間因人而異。當(dāng)然,有些人的學(xué)習(xí)效果也不會差。相反,學(xué)習(xí)拖延的效果也好不到哪里去。最重要的是,你需要明白,出去面試找工作,需要掌握企業(yè)工作中用到的技能。去就是了,不是說多久能出去找工作,而是自學(xué)軟件測試需要掌握哪些技能才能找到工作!
軟件測試的主要工作內(nèi)容包括什么?
軟件測試的主要工作包括兩個(gè)方面:驗(yàn)證和確認(rèn)。
驗(yàn)證是確保軟件正確實(shí)現(xiàn)了某些特定功能的一系列活動,即確保軟件以正確的完成了這個(gè)事件。
1.確定軟件生命周期中給定階段的產(chǎn)品是否滿足前一階段建立的需求的過程。
2.程序正確性的形式化證明,即利用形式化理論證明程序符合設(shè)計(jì)規(guī)范的過程。
3.評審、審查、測試、檢查、審核等活動,或判斷和報(bào)告某些處理、服務(wù)或文件是否符合規(guī)定的要求。
驗(yàn)證是一系列的活動和過程,目的是在給定的外部環(huán)境中驗(yàn)證軟件的邏輯正確性。也就是說,要確保軟件做你期望的事情。
1.靜態(tài)確認(rèn),不在計(jì)算機(jī)上實(shí)際執(zhí)行程序,通過人工或程序分析證明軟件的正確性。
2.動態(tài)驗(yàn)證,即通過執(zhí)行程序進(jìn)行分析,測試程序的動態(tài)行為,確認(rèn)軟件是否存在問題。
實(shí)際上,軟件測試的對象不僅僅是程序測試,還包括整個(gè)軟件開發(fā)周期中各個(gè)階段產(chǎn)生的文檔,如需求說明書、概要設(shè)計(jì)文檔、詳細(xì)設(shè)計(jì)文檔等。當(dāng)然,軟件測試的主要對象是源程序。
軟件測試是發(fā)現(xiàn)程序中的錯(cuò)誤,根據(jù)產(chǎn)品需求分析軟件的全過程;軟件開發(fā)過程中保證文檔質(zhì)量的過程;分析錯(cuò)誤的原因和趨勢,并提出改進(jìn)的建議;ampd流程;沒有錯(cuò)誤的測試也是有價(jià)值的,測試是評估軟件質(zhì)量的有效方法。方法,軟件測試是軟件研發(fā)的一部分,它不僅是發(fā)現(xiàn)軟件錯(cuò)誤的活動,也是軟件研發(fā)各個(gè)環(huán)節(jié)中一系列質(zhì)量活動的總稱,包括研發(fā);amp過程改進(jìn)和軟件質(zhì)量評估。軟件測試人員是關(guān)鍵人物,他們需要參與研發(fā)的每個(gè)環(huán)節(jié)。ampd流程。
軟件測試是不是不算開發(fā)?這工作怎么樣?
軟件測試和軟件開發(fā)是兩個(gè)崗位。
在軟件開發(fā)的初始過程中,開發(fā)人員通常會在開發(fā)完產(chǎn)品后自己檢查邏輯代碼,沒有問題后再交給用戶。隨著產(chǎn)品邏輯的深化和用戶的復(fù)雜化。;使用場景,開發(fā)自己的簡單檢查程序的方法不能完全保證產(chǎn)品的質(zhì)量,所以它被擴(kuò)展。軟件測試這個(gè)崗位是用來幫助開發(fā)和檢查程序的漏洞,發(fā)現(xiàn)很多深層次的漏洞,從而更好的保證產(chǎn)品的質(zhì)量。所以開發(fā)和測試的關(guān)系是相輔相成的,都是為了更好的保證軟件產(chǎn)品的質(zhì)量,更好的服務(wù)用戶。
讓 讓我們來談?wù)勡浖y試。軟件測試有很多分類,包括功能測試、接口測試、性能測試和自動化測試。
首先,功能測試是基礎(chǔ),容易上手。是檢查功能是否符合用戶 按照產(chǎn)品給出的需求文件使用,把自己當(dāng)成一個(gè)用戶。這個(gè)很容易上手,需要經(jīng)驗(yàn)。隨著你對各種產(chǎn)品的測試,你可以總結(jié)出軟件的漏洞。用工作需要,接口測試,性能測試,自動化測試也是要學(xué)的,你知道的技能越多,你就越有錢。
談到軟件測試的前景,這是一件很棒的事情。隨著互聯(lián)網(wǎng)的發(fā)展,各種軟件開發(fā)需要保證質(zhì)量,崗位需要更多的人才,需要更多的技能。工資也很高